/* Default CSS Stylesheet for a new Web Application project */

BODY
{
    BACKGROUND-COLOR: white;
    F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    FONT-SIZE: 11px;
    FONT-WEIGHT: normal;
    LETTER-SPACING: normal;
    TEXT-TRANSFORM: none;
    WORD-SPACING: normal
}

TD 
{
	FONT-FAMILY: Arial, Verdana, Helvetica, sans-serif;
    FONT-SIZE: 11px;
    FONT-WEIGHT: normal;
    LETTER-SPACING: normal;
    TEXT-TRANSFORM: none;
    WORD-SPACING: normal
}

H1, H2, H3, H4, H5, TH, THEAD, TFOOT
{
    COLOR: #003366;
}
H1	{	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:	2em;
	font-weight:	700;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
H2	{	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:	1.75em;
	font-weight:	700;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
H3	{	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:	1.58em;
	font-weight:	500;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
H4	{	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:	1.33em;
	font-weight:	500;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
H5, DT	{	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:	1em;
	font-weight:	700;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
H6	{	
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size:	.8em;
	font-weight:	700;
	font-style:	normal;
	text-decoration:	none;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	}	
		
TFOOT, THEAD	{	
	font-size:	1em;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	font-family: Arial, Helvetica, sans-serif;
	}	
		
TH	{	
	vertical-align:	baseline;
	font-size:	1em;
	font-weight:	bold;
	word-spacing:	normal;
	letter-spacing:	normal;
	text-transform:	none;
	font-family: Arial, Helvetica, sans-serif;
	}	


A:link	{	
	text-decoration:	none;
	color:	#3333cc;
	}	
		
A:visited	{	
	text-decoration:	none;
	color:	#333399;
	}	
		
A:active	{	
	text-decoration:	none;
	color:	#333399;
	}	
		
A:hover	{	
	text-decoration:	underline;
	color:	red;
	}
	
SMALL	{	
	font-size:	.7em;
	}	

BIG	{	
	font-size:	1.17em;
	}	

BLOCKQUOTE, PRE	{	
	font-family:	Courier New, monospace;
	}	
	

UL LI	{	
	list-style-type:	square ;
	}	

UL LI LI	{	
	list-style-type:	disc;
	}	

UL LI LI LI	{	
	list-style-type:	circle;
	}	
	
OL LI	{	
	list-style-type:	decimal;
	}	

OL OL LI	{	
	list-style-type:	lower-alpha;
	}	

OL OL OL LI	{	
	list-style-type:	lower-roman;
	}	

.Footer { font-family: Arial, Verdana, Times New Roman; font-size: 9px }
.HeaderLinks { font-family: Arial, Verdana, Times New Roman; font-size: 12px; font-weight: bold;  color: White; text-align:center }
.linkarrow	{text-decoration: none; color: red; font-family: arial; font-weight: bold; font-size: 9px}
.PageLeftMainTitle { font-family: Arial, Verdana, Times New Roman; font-size: 13px; color: white; font-weight:bold; letter-spacing: 2}
.PageTitle { font-family: Arial, Verdana, Times New Roman; font-size: 16px; color:#6e6259; font-weight:bold; letter-spacing: 2}
.PageSubTitle { font-family: Arial, Verdana, Times New Roman; font-size: 13px; font-weight:bold; color:#6e6259 }
.PageSub2Title { font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:bold; color:#6e6259 }
.PageTitle3 { font-family: Arial, Verdana, Times New Roman; font-size: 12px; font-weight:bold; vertical-align:bottom }
.PageTitle5 { font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:normal; vertical-align:bottom; color:#6e6259 }
.PageTitle2{ font-family: Arial, Verdana, Times New Roman; font-size: 14px; font-weight:bold; color:#6e6259}
.PageTitle4 { font-family: Arial, Verdana, Times New Roman; font-size: 16px; font-weight:bold; color:black}
.PageBody {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:#6e6259}
.PageBody2 { font-family: Arial, Verdana, Tahoma; font-size: 11px; color:black}
.ProductListHeader { font-family: Arial, Verdana, Times New Roman; font-size: 9px}
.ProductShortDescription { font-family: Arial, Verdana, Times New Roman; font-size: 14px; font-weight :bolder  }
.ProductShortDescriptionW { font-family: Arial, Verdana, Times New Roman; font-size: 14px; font-weight :bolder; color:white  }
.ProductLongDescription {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:#6e6259}
.ProductFeaturesHeader { font-family: Arial, Verdana, Times New Roman; font-size: 13px; font-weight:bold; color:#6e6259 }
.ProductFeatures {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:#6e6259}
.ProductLinksHeader { font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:bold; color:black}
.ProductLinks {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:#6e6259}
.ProductPopUPPageTitle { font-family: Arial, Verdana, Times New Roman; font-size: 20px; color:#6e6259 }
.ProductPopUPPageTitle2 { font-family: Arial, Verdana, Times New Roman; font-style:italic; font-size: 10px; color:#006293  }
.ProductPopUPPageTitle1 { font-family: Arial, Verdana, Times New Roman; font-size: 10px; color:#006293  }
.ProductPopUPTitle { font-family: Arial, Verdana, Times New Roman; font-size: 17px; font-weight:bold  }
.ProductPrincipleOperation { font-family: Arial, Verdana, Times New Roman; font-size: 12px }
.ProductFAQQuestion { font-family: Arial, Verdana, Times New Roman; font-style:italic; font-weight:bolder; font-size: 13px }
.ProductFAQAnswer { font-family: Arial, Verdana, Times New Roman; font-size: 12px }
.ProductSpecificationHeader { font-family: Arial, Verdana, Times New Roman; font-size: 16px; font-weight:bold; color:#006293 }
.ProductSpecificationSubHeader { font-family: Arial, Verdana, Times New Roman; font-size: 15px; font-style:italic; color:#006293  }
.ProductSpecificationItem {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:#006293 }
.MSDSPageSearchHeader { font-family: Arial, Verdana, Times New Roman; font-size: 12px; font-weight :bolder; color:Gray }
.MSDSPageSearchText { font-family: Arial, Verdana, Times New Roman; font-size: 10px; font-weight :bolder; color:Gray }
.RegistrationForm { font-family: Arial, Verdana, Times New Roman; font-size: 12px}
.ContactUs {   border: solid 2 #003366    }
.PopUpControlMenuText { font-family: Arial, Verdana, Times New Roman; font-size: 10px; color:#d0d0d0}
.PageNote { font-family: Arial, Verdana, Times New Roman; font-size: 10px; font-style:italic  }
.HomeBody { font-family: Arial, Verdana, Times New Roman; font-size: 11px }
.Hyperlink {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:6e6259; }
.Hyperlink2 { font-family: Arial, Verdana, Times New Roman; font-size: 10px; color:#6e6259; }
.GridHeader {font-family: Arial, Verdana, Times New Roman; font-size: 13px;   background-color: #0085ad; font-weight:bold; color: white }
.Grid { font-family: Arial, Verdana, Times New Roman; font-size: 10px;  border-color:blue }
.GridTitle { font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:bold;  font-style:italic }
.ProductLink {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:white; }
.ProductLineTitles {font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:bold; color: white; background-image: url(Images/cellbk.gif); height:22px }
.ProductLineTitlesXylem {font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:bold; color:white; vertical-align:middle; height:22px }
.ProductLineTitlesGray {font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:bold; color:#3333cc; background-image: url(Images/cellbkgray.gif); height:22px }
.ProductLifecycleTitles {font-family: Arial, Verdana, Times New Roman; font-size: 10px; font-weight:bolder; color: white; background-image: url(Images/cellbk.gif); height:15px }
.ProductLifecycleTitlesGray {font-family: Arial, Verdana, Times New Roman; font-size: 10px; font-weight:bolder; color:#3333cc; background-image: url(Images/cellbkgray.gif); height:15px }
.ProductReadMoreLink { font-family: Arial, Verdana, Times New Roman; font-size: 11px; color:blue }
.SubmissionComplete { font-family: Arial, Verdana, Times New Roman; font-size: 11px; font-weight:bold; color:#6e6259 }
.Validator { font-family: Arial, Verdana, Times New Roman; font-size: 10px; font-weight:bold; color:red }

.TopGroup
{
  background-color:#006293; 
  border-width:0px; 
  border-color:white; 
  border-style:none;
  cursor:default; 
}

.MenuGroup
{
  background-color:#006293;
  border-width:0px; 
  border-color:White; 
  border-style:solid;
  border-right-color:#00B3ED;
  cursor:default; 
}

.TopMenuItem
{
  background-color:#006293; 
  font-variant:small-caps;
 
  color:white; 
  font-family:Verdana; 
  font-size:10px; 
  font-weight:bold;
  border-width:0px;
  border-top:0px; 
  border-bottom:1px;
  border-left:1px;
  border-right:1px;
  border-color:black; 
  border-style:solid;
  padding-top:4px;
  padding-bottom:4px;
  padding-left:4px;
  cursor:default; 
}

.TopMenuItemOver 
{
  background-color:white;
  font-variant:small-caps;

  color:#004478; 
  font-family:arial; 
  font-size:10px; 
  font-weight:bold;
  border-top:0px; 
  border-bottom:1px;
  border-left:1px;
  border-right:0px;
  border-color:black; 
  border-style:solid;
  padding-top:4px;
  padding-bottom:4px;
  padding-left:4px;
  cursor:hand; 
}

.MenuItem
{
  background-color:#0085AD; 
  font-family:arial; 
  color:FFFFFF;
  font-size:11px; 
  padding:2px;
  padding-left:12px;
  padding-right:4px;
  cursor:default; 
  height:24px;
  text-align:left;
  width:150px;
   border-width:1px;
   border-color:FFFFFF;
   border-style:solid;
    cursor:hand;

}

.MenuItemOver 
{
  background-color:#6E6259; 
  color:white; 
  height:24px;
  font-family:arial; 
  font-size:11px; 
  padding:2px;
  padding-left:12px;
  padding-right:4px;
  cursor:default; 
  text-align:left;
  border-color:#336AC5;
  border-width:1px;
  border-style:solid;
  width:150px;
  cursor:hand;
}

.MenuBreak
{
  margin-left:27px; 
}

.TopGroupW
{
  background-color:White; 
  border-width:0px; 
  border-color:#006293; 
  border-style:none;
  cursor:default; 
}

.MenuGroupW
{
  background-color:White;
  border-width:0px; 
  border-color:#006293; 
  border-style:solid;
  border-right-color:#00B3ED;
  cursor:default; 
}


.TopMenuItemW
{
  background-color:white; 
  font-variant:small-caps;
 
  color:yellow; 
  font-family:Verdana; 
  font-size:10px; 
  font-weight:bold;
  border-width:0px;
  border-top:0px; 
  border-bottom:1px;
  border-left:1px;
  border-right:1px;
  border-color:black; 
  border-style:solid;
  padding-top:4px;
  padding-bottom:4px;
  padding-left:4px;
  cursor:default; 
}

.TopMenuItemOverW 
{
  background-color:yellow;
  font-variant:small-caps;

  color:#C1D2EE; 
  font-family:Verdana; 
  font-size:10px; 
  font-weight:bold;
  border-top:0px; 
  border-bottom:1px;
  border-left:0px;
  border-right:0px;
  border-color:black; 
  border-style:solid;
  padding-top:4px;
  padding-bottom:4px;
  padding-left:4px;
  cursor:hand; 
}

.MenuItemW
{
  background-color:#c8d4e4; 
  font-family:arial; 
  color:#004478;
  font-size:11px; 
  padding:2px;
  padding-left:4px;
  padding-right:4px;
  cursor:default; 
  height:24px;
  text-align:left;
  width:150px;
   border-width:1px;
   border-color:#84AAD1;
   border-style:solid;
    cursor:hand;

}

.MenuItemOverW 
{
  background-color:#E8EDF5; 
  color:#004478; 
  height:24px;
  font-family:arial; 
  font-size:11px; 
  padding:2px;
  padding-left:4px;
  padding-right:4px;
  cursor:default; 
  text-align:left;
  border-color:white;
  border-width:1px;
  border-style:solid;
  width:150px;
  cursor:hand;
}
